Huawei is continuously rolling out the HarmonyOS 3.0 beta update to eligible devices, but other devices have also received the new firmware update with new features and optimizations. Now it’s time for Huawei’s fitness band and Huawei Band 7 users are now receiving the October 2022 firmware update, which includes the new Wechat feature as well as a useful enhancement.

According to reports, Huawei Band 7 users in China have begun receiving the new firmware update with the latest build 2.0.0.50(M03), with an installation size of 9.79MB. This version includes the new WeChat video calls, SMS, and Calls reminder feature, but please keep in mind that this function is not available for all devices; it is only available for HarmonyOS 2.0 and Android 10 or higher devices.

Aside from that, the update includes the smart flash card function, which supports your smartphone through the Health app to find your fitness band. In addition, it optimizes the detection function of heart rate and blood oxygen-related data.

Among them, when using the band to swipe the card, users can automatically match and quickly evoke the corresponding card in the corresponding scene via the smart flash card function.

It should be noted that in mainland China, the smart flash card function is only supported by the NFC version and must be enabled in the “Wallet” function of the “Health” app (only EMUI, HarmonyOS, and Android phones support this function). To locate the bracelet on your smartphone, go to the “Health” app > Devices > HUAWEI Band 7 > Find Devices.

TelegramHuawei Band 7 HarmonyOS 2.0.0.50(M03) update changelog:

WeChat feature:

  • The update brings the WeChat Video, Calls and SMS reminder feature (Supported only the HarmonyOS 2.0 or Android 10 or above devices)

New Features:

  • The smart flash widget function has been added.
  • The music control feature has been added to iOS phones.

System Optimization:

  • Including optimizing the Bluetooth connection of the bracelet
  • Enabling new icons
  • Optimizing the detection function of heart rate and blood oxygen-related data
  • Optimizing the accuracy of sleep monitoring
  • Optimizing the display of message notifications in some scenarios
  • Optimize the display effect of the animated dial
  • Optimize the experience of using the iOS mobile wallet access card and bus card functions.

HOW TO UPDATE HUAWEI BAND 7?

  1. Connect the Huawei Band 7 to your phone using the Huawei Health app.
  2. Open the Huawei Health app, and click on Devices.
  3. You will get the device name, click on it.
  4. Choose Firmware update and download it.

The Huawei Mate 40 Pro has received a recent HarmonyOS 4.0.0.115 update, which includes a 1.30GB package size. The update brings a simplified and fresh user experience.

huawei mate 40

The Huawei Mate 40 Pro was released internationally on October 22, 2020, and in its home country on October 30 of the same year.

The Huawei Mate 40 Pro comes with the EMUI 11 operating system, a powerful 5G Kirin 9000 chip (also available in a 4G version), a 6.76-inch curved screen with a 2772*1344 resolution, a smooth 90Hz refresh rate, and quick 240Hz touch response. It offers P3 color support and features 3D face recognition and under-screen fingerprint unlocking.

The Huawei Mate 40 Pro features a 50-megapixel main camera, a 20-megapixel ultra-wide-angle lens, and a 12-megapixel 5X periscope lens. It offers 7x optical zoom capability compared to the ultra-wide-angle lens.

The Huawei Mate 40 Pro has a 4400mAh battery and supports fast charging: 66W wired, 50W wireless, and reverse wireless charging.

Huawei has announced that HarmonyOS 4.0 will be released on August 4, 2023, at 2:30 PM during HDC Together 2023. The company has been teasing the launch of this new operating system for a while now, and it’s expected to come with exciting new features and improvements. People are eagerly looking forward to the release to see what HarmonyOS 4.0 has to offer!

Some of the new features that have been rumored to be included in HarmonyOS 4.0 include:

  • A new user interface with a more modern design
  • Improved performance and battery life
  • New multitasking features
  • Enhanced security and privacy
  • Support for new devices, such as smartwatches and TVs

Huawei has not yet released any official details about HarmonyOS 4.0, so we will have to wait until the official announcement to see what the new operating system has to offer. However, the company has said that it is designed to be “more personalized, more fun, and more innovative” than previous versions of HarmonyOS.

Yu Chengdong, CEO of Huawei’s consumer business, also said earlier that the car-machine system of Hongmeng 4.0 will be launched this fall, which can realize multi-person, multi-device, multi-screen and multi-audio zones. Avita’s new car and Wenjie M9 will be equipped.

Ma Chao also revealed that this time, Hongmeng 4 will also introduce multi-modal interaction technology to provide a variety of interaction methods, including voice recognition, gesture control, touch screen operation, etc. According to people familiar with the matter, the Hongmeng 4.0 car system mainly makes breakthroughs in multi-screen cross-device projection, and the M9 will be equipped with AI large models.
